WUIC Students joined International Food Festival

On Thursday, January 25, 2024, Center for International Affairs in collaboration with international staff and students organized International Food Festival activity at the Bota Market of WU Botanical Park. Professor Dr. Sombat Thamrongthanyawong, President of Walailak University presided over the food festival event to give welcoming and opening speech. Also present at the event were Associate Professor Dr. Surin Maisrikrod, Vice-President and Assistant Professor Dr. Patnarin Supakorn, Director of the Center for International Affairs Center to welcome and taste international foods prepared by WU international staff and students. There were over 60 staff and students attended the food festival.
